AFED SECRETARIAT MOURNS THE DEATH OF ALHAJ MOHAMED RAFIQ REHMATULLAH OF LUBUMBASHI – CONGO
INNA LILLAHI WA INNA ILAYHI RAJEEUN

It is with deep sorrow and grief that the Africa Federation received the sad news of the passing away of Alhaj Mohamed Rafiq Rehmatullah in Johannesburg, South Africa on Saturday 6th February 2016.
Marhum was born on 8th July 1959 in Bunia, Democratic Republic of Congo. Marhum Mohamed Rafiq bhai served as the President of Lubumbashi Jamaat from 2009 to 2015. He was instrumental in introducing a constitution in Lubumbashi Jamaat. Previously, he had also served as the Vice President of Kampala Jamaat and as the President of Goma Jamaat.
Marhum was a passionate and dedicated social worker with keen interest in charity work. He was a pioneer in the construction of the present Mosque in Lubumbashi.
Marhum was Zakir-e-Imam Hussain (AS) and used to recite Majlises in Lubumbashi, Kinshasa, Goma, Kisangani, Bujumbura, Johannesburg and Kampala Jamaat.
Marhum is survived by his wife, three sons and a daughter.
